Extracting iron Secondary Science 4 All

21/07/2014· Iron extraction in a blast furnace. Hottest part of the furnace. At the bottom of the furnace, adjacent to the hot air blast entry points, the temperature reaches around 1800ºC, and represents the hottest part of the furnace. Ascending vertically, the furnace temperature decreases and reaches around 300ºC at the top waste gas expulsion point. FOUR raw materials are added to a blast furnace

Geology, Prospecting and Exploration for Iron Ore Deposits

09/04/2015· Iron ores have a wide range of formation in geologic time as well as a wide geographic distribution. These ores are found in the oldest known rocks in the crust of the earth, with an age in excess of 2.5 billion years, as well as in rocks formed in various subsequent ages. In fact, iron ores are even forming today in the areas where iron oxides are being precipitated.

The Extraction of Iron Chemistry LibreTexts

It can be tapped off from time to time as slag. Slag is used in road making and as slag cement a final ground slag which can be used in cement, often mixed with Portland cement. Cast iron . The molten iron from the bottom of the furnace can be used as cast iron. Cast iron is very runny when it is molten and doesn't shrink much when it solidifies. It is therefore ideal for making castings

Processes and Procedures in the Extraction of Iron

The extraction of iron from its ores is quite a technical process. The iron ore is first roasted in air to produce ironIII oxide which is mixed with coke and limestone and then further heated to a very high temperature in a blast furnace. These materials are loaded into the blast furnace from the top while a blast of hot air is introduced into it from beneath via small pipes known as tuyeres.

Discovery And Extraction Of Metals Timeline Preceden

Extraction method. Gold foundbined in nature 6000 bc. Copper extracted in a ancient copper kiln 4200 bc. The kiln is lined with stones and clay the sulfide ore is added. Then the air is blown into it from goatskin bellows or people. The by product slag is removed an copper solidifies at the base of the kiln. Lead Lead minerals extracted in a stone furnace 3500 bc.
